DiscussionThe overall myopia prevalence was 63.6% in the present study, with a higher prevalence of myopia among boys compared with girls. Children who engaged in outdoor activities during breaks have less myopic SE and shorter AL. Our results suggest that there was no significant association between sleep duration and myopia among children aged 6–10 years in minority areas of Southwest China. However, statistically significant associations were observed between sleep duration and myopic SE.
